I am a Research Scientist at IBM Zurich working in the AI four Scientific Discovery group. My research revolves around building interpretable approaches to machine learning, understanding and applying techniques to make machine learning models more robust, and quantifying modelling uncertainties.
I am a theoretical physicist by training; I got my Master's degree in physics from the Ecole Normale Superieure de Lyon in France and went on to get a joint PhD from the Universities of Louvain in Belgium and Lyon, during which I also spent significant time at CERN. I then moved to Zurich for a postodoctoral fellowship at ETHZ, working on perturbative chromodynamics and Higgs boson physics.
